Advantages of Hardwood for Outdoor Furniture

Durability and Longevity
Wood is renowned for its stamina and sturdiness, making it an outstanding choice for outdoor furnishings. Species like teak wood, cedar, and redwood are naturally immune to rot, decay, and pest damage, ensuring your furnishings lasts for many years.

Visual Charm
Hardwood supplies an ageless beauty with its abundant colors and one-of-a-kind grain patterns. Gradually, the wood will certainly develop a wonderful patina, including character to your exterior space.

Choosing the Right Wood

Popular Hardwood Types for Outdoor Furnishings

Teak
Teak is a costs selection for outside furnishings due to its high oil material, which gives all-natural weather resistance. Its golden-brown shade and great grain make it both durable and eye-catching.

Cedar
Cedar is light-weight, resistant to wetness, and has a pleasurable fragrance. Its natural resistance to rot and insects makes it a wonderful alternative for outdoor furniture.

Redwood
Redwood is known for its rich red color and longevity. It's resistant to degeneration and pests, making it perfect for outside usage.

Designing Your Outdoor Furniture Set

Planning Your Job
Prior to you begin building, it's necessary to plan your task extensively. Take into consideration the dimension of your outside space and the types of furniture you want to consist of. Typical pieces for an outdoor furnishings established include:

- Table and chairs
- Easy chair
- Benches
- Coffee tables
- Side tables

Producing Detailed Illustrations
Map out comprehensive drawings of each item, including dimensions and building details. This will certainly serve as your plan throughout the building procedure and assist you remain organized.

Selecting Equipment and Coatings
Choose weather-resistant equipment, such as stainless steel or galvanized screws and screws, to avoid corrosion and rust. Select exterior surfaces that protect the timber from UV rays and moisture, such as exterior-grade polyurethane or teak oil.

Building Your Exterior Furniture Establish

Tools and Products Needed

- Wood lumber (cut to size).
- Round saw or table saw.
- Miter saw.
- Drill and drill bits.
- Timber screws and bolts.
- Clamps.
- Sandpaper (different grits).
- Timber glue.
- Timber coating (exterior-grade polyurethane or teak oil).
- Measuring tape.
- Safety and security devices (safety glasses, handwear covers, dust mask).

Step-by-Step Building And Construction Guide.

Step 1: Cutting the Lumber.
Begin by reducing your hardwood lumber to the needed measurements for each furniture piece. Make use of a round saw or table saw for straight cuts and a miter saw for angled cuts. Guarantee all items are reduced accurately to avoid problems throughout setting up.

Step 2: Fining Sand the Parts.
Sand each piece of lumber with progressively finer grits of sandpaper. This will certainly smooth the timber and prepare it for ending up. Pay special attention to edges and corners to avoid splinters.

Step 3: Constructing the Frames.
Begin by assembling the frames for tables and chairs. Use wood glue and clamps to look at this website hold the pieces together, then protect them with screws or bolts. Guarantee all joints are tight and square.

Step 4: Adding Slats and Supports.
For tables and seating surfaces, connect slats or supports to the frameworks. Space the slats evenly to enable air flow and water drainage. Secure them with screws, ensuring to pre-drill holes to prevent splitting.

Step 5: Finishing the Edges.
Use a router to round over sharp sides and develop a smooth, ended up appearance. This step improves the comfort and safety of your furniture.

Step 6: Using the Complete.
Apply an exterior-grade finish to protect the timber from the aspects. Comply with the producer's instructions for application and drying out times. Numerous coats may be essential for ideal security.

Tips for Maintaining Wood Outdoor Furniture.

Regular Cleansing.
Clean your outdoor furnishings consistently with a light soap and water service. Utilize a soft brush to remove dust and debris, and wash completely with a yard pipe.

Reapplying Finish.
Occasionally reapply the surface to keep the wood's protection and look. The regularity will rely on the kind of timber and finish made use of, in addition to the neighborhood climate.

Treatment and Storage.
Use furniture covers to protect your pieces when not in use, especially during rough weather. If possible, keep your furnishings indoors throughout the winter months to extend its life-span.
